The Dell VEP1425 represents a significant entry into the edge computing platform market, designed for environments demanding robust performance and reliable operation in potentially challenging conditions. This platform is engineered to bring processing power closer to data sources, reducing latency and enhancing real-time analytics capabilities for a wide array of industrial, retail, and IoT applications. Its compact form factor and rugged design are key differentiators, allowing for flexible deployment in space-constrained or harsh settings where traditional IT infrastructure may not be suitable.

Focusing on efficiency and scalability, the VEP1425 is built to support demanding edge workloads. While specific processor and memory configurations can vary, the platform's architecture is optimized for tasks such as machine vision, AI inference at the edge, and the aggregation of data from numerous sensors and devices. The emphasis on edge processing not only improves operational efficiency by minimizing data transmission costs and reliance on cloud connectivity but also enhances data security and privacy by keeping sensitive information localized. This makes the VEP1425 a compelling choice for businesses looking to leverage the power of edge computing for immediate insights and automated decision-making.
